Egyptian relief of the annals of Tuthmosis III, 15th century BC
Egyptian relief of the annals of Tuthmosis III (ruled 1479-1425 BC) and his campaigns in Palestine and Syria from Karnak in Egypt, 15th century BC

This print showcases an exquisite Egyptian relief of the annals of Tuthmosis III, dating back to the 15th century BC. This remarkable artifact provides a vivid depiction of the campaigns led by Tuthmosis III in Palestine and Syria. The intricate details and vibrant colors bring this ancient piece of art to life. Located at Karnak in Egypt, this relief offers a glimpse into the rich history and cultural heritage of this magnificent country. It stands as a testament to the artistic prowess and mastery achieved by Egyptian sculptors during that era. The full frame image allows us to appreciate every aspect of this sculpture, from its meticulous carvings to its grandeur. As we observe it closely, we can almost feel transported back in time, witnessing firsthand the triumphs and conquests documented on its surface. Luxor's Karnak Temple is renowned for housing such extraordinary artifacts, which continue to fascinate historians and art enthusiasts alike. This particular relief serves as an invaluable source for understanding Tuthmosis III's reign and his significant military expeditions across these lands.
